On Thursday, one person died following a rear-end crash on I-15.
As per the initial information, the fatal car accident took place shortly before 2:30 a.m. on the northbound side of I-15, close to the Pomerado Road exit in Rancho Bernardo. The preliminary investigation indicated that an SUV engulfed into flames after rear-ending a semi-truck on Interstate 15.
According to the officials, the driver of the Ralphs semi-truck tried to extinguish the fire, but he failed. On arrival, firefighters managed to put out the fire, but the SUV’s driver was declared dead at the scene. The semi-truck driver remained uninjured. The identity of the deceased will be released once the next of kin is notified. No other information has been released.
An investigation is ongoing.
